You need to understand your organization’s current state before transitioning to the cloud. Conducting a Business Cloud Readiness Assessment will help you identify gaps in your infrastructure, requirements, and capabilities. This assessment ensures your operations are not only compatible with cloud technologies but also optimized for cost-effectiveness and scalability. By evaluating your current processes and resources, you will be better equipped to make informed decisions, mitigate risks, and leverage the benefits of cloud solutions effectively.
Key Takeaways:
- Evaluate current IT infrastructure and applications to identify compatibility with cloud solutions.
- Assess data security, compliance requirements, and governance policies relevant to cloud adoption.
- Analyze operational processes and workflows to determine how they can be enhanced by cloud integration.
- Engage stakeholders across departments to gather insights and align cloud strategy with business objectives.
- Develop a roadmap outlining steps for cloud migration, including timelines, budgets, and resource allocation.
Understanding Cloud Readiness
To ensure a successful transition to cloud computing, you must evaluate several factors that impact your organization’s ability to adopt cloud technologies seamlessly. Cloud readiness requires a comprehensive understanding of your current IT environment, workforce capabilities, and organizational culture. Addressing these elements will enable you to develop a tailored cloud strategy that aligns with your business objectives and operational needs.
Key Factors for Cloud Adoption
The path to effective cloud adoption involves various key factors that can significantly influence your decisions. You should consider the following aspects:
- Current IT infrastructure
- Data security policies
- Compliance requirements
- Application compatibility
- Employee training and support
The evaluation of these factors will empower you to identify potential roadblocks and advocate for the necessary changes to facilitate cloud integration.
Benefits of Cloud Readiness Assessment
A thorough cloud readiness assessment provides numerous advantages that extend beyond merely identifying your current capabilities. By understanding your organization’s specific needs and gaps, you can create a strategic plan that optimizes resource allocation and ensures a smoother migration process. For instance, businesses that conduct proper assessments often reduce their cloud implementation costs by as much as 30% due to informed decision-making and preemptive problem-solving.
Engaging in a cloud readiness assessment also fosters a culture of innovation within your organization. As you identify areas for improvement, employees can participate in the transition process, leading to increased buy-in and enthusiasm for new technologies. The result is a workforce that is not only prepared for cloud adoption but also empowered to leverage new tools and solutions effectively, driving overall business growth.
Preparing for the Assessment
Identifying Stakeholders
You need to pinpoint the key stakeholders who will play a role in the assessment process. This typically includes IT leadership, finance, and department heads who rely on technology to meet their operational goals. Engaging these individuals early not only ensures buy-in but also helps in gathering diverse perspectives on your current IT landscape and cloud aspirations. Conduct a stakeholder mapping exercise to clearly outline who will contribute insights and who will be impacted by the cloud transition.
Include representation from various departments to capture a well-rounded view of enterprise needs and challenges. Additionally, involving stakeholders with experience in project management can enhance communication and collaboration throughout the assessment. Their engagement will also foster a culture of accountability as your organization navigates the complexities of cloud implementation.
Gathering Necessary Data
Collecting relevant data is vital for a comprehensive business cloud readiness assessment. Start by gathering documentation related to your existing IT infrastructure, including network diagrams, server inventories, and application usage statistics. This baseline information will help you analyze which systems and workflows are prime candidates for migration and which may require modifications or enhancements.
Focus on quantitative data as well; gather metrics such as system performance benchmarks, average costs for maintaining current solutions, and user satisfaction surveys. These data points will serve as benchmarks against which you can measure the prospective benefits of transitioning to cloud solutions. Assessing this information will provide insights that ensure you make well-informed decisions throughout the migration process.
Consider tools like cloud assessment platforms or surveys that can automate some of your data collection to save time and reduce human error. For example, tools like CloudHealth or CloudCheckr provide analytics that can reveal spending patterns and utilization rates, helping you identify potential cost savings in your proposed cloud environment.
Conducting the Assessment
Evaluating Current Infrastructure
Your assessment begins with a thorough evaluation of your current IT infrastructure. Analyze hardware and network capabilities to ensure they can support cloud integration. For example, consider assessing your bandwidth; a strong internet connection is crucial for cloud applications, which means you should ideally have at least 10-100 Mbps to handle multiple users simultaneously accessing cloud services. Additionally, inventorying your existing servers, storage solutions, and other hardware will help determine what can be repurposed and what needs to be upgraded or replaced.
Configuration and compatibility are also key. Assess how your current infrastructure aligns with various cloud models-public, private, or hybrid. For instance, if you’re mainly using on-premises servers, you might face challenges in transitioning to a public cloud without changes to your architecture. Identify any legacy systems that may require significant modifications or replacements to seamlessly operate in a cloud environment.
Assessing Application Suitability
Your next step is to evaluate the suitability of current applications for cloud deployment. Understand which applications are mission-critical and how they could benefit from cloud features like scalability, accessibility, and flexibility. Classify your applications into categories: those that are cloud-ready, those that need modifications, and those that may require complete replacement. You’ll want to focus particularly on data-heavy or resource-intensive applications, as these can be challenging to migrate without thoughtful adjustments.
Engage stakeholders and gather their input on application performance and business needs. Consider conducting a pilot test with specific applications to measure performance in a cloud environment, which can provide invaluable insights into potential roadblocks and operational efficiencies. For example, leveraging feedback from teams using applications like CRM systems can highlight integration capabilities and determine user satisfaction once migrated to the cloud.
Furthermore, you should conduct a cost-benefit analysis for each application, taking into account both the potential savings and the risks associated with migrating to the cloud. This helps you prioritize applications based on their strategic importance and the ease of migration, allowing for a more streamlined transition while mitigating risks associated with cloud adoption.
Analyzing Results
Interpreting Assessment Findings
Once the assessment is complete, probe the data collected to discover patterns and insights related to your organization’s cloud readiness. Focus on the strengths identified during the evaluation, such as existing infrastructure that aligns well with cloud services or proficient teams equipped with cloud technology knowledge. For instance, if your team has a solid understanding of DevOps practices, this is a significant advantage that can be leveraged for smoother cloud integration.
Conversely, pinpoint any areas where your current capabilities fall short. A gap in data security protocols, for example, may be alarming and indicates an urgent need for improvement. Assess specific metrics, such as your current cost-to-benefit ratio compared to potential cloud solutions, which will provide clarity on whether a transition to the cloud could lead to better resource allocation and operational efficiency.
Identifying Gaps and Opportunities
In the aftermath of your analysis, focus on identifying both gaps and opportunities within your cloud readiness. Review areas where your infrastructure may lack compatibility with desired cloud services, including legacy systems that could hinder progress. Recognizing these gaps early on allows you to devise a strategic plan to address them, ensuring that you equip your organization for a successful transition.
In addition to gaps, explore potential opportunities that cloud adoption could present. Look into automation capabilities that cloud services offer, improving efficiency in business processes. For instance, migrating to the cloud can lead to reductions in IT costs, offering a more flexible budget to reinvest in areas that support growth and scalability.
Assess how emerging technologies, such as artificial intelligence and machine learning, can be integrated into your existing framework, providing innovative solutions that enhance productivity and customer experience. By recognizing these areas, you not only strengthen your overall cloud strategy but also position your business to thrive in a competitive landscape.
Developing a Cloud Strategy
Creating a Roadmap for Migration
Once you have analyzed your current infrastructure and applications, it’s imperative to create a detailed migration roadmap. This roadmap should outline the necessary steps, timelines, and resources needed for your migration to the cloud. Start by defining specific objectives that align with your business goals, such as scalability, cost reduction, or improved data management. For instance, if your goal is to enhance collaboration, consider prioritizing migration for tools that facilitate remote work and team communication.
Your roadmap should also include an assessment of potential obstacles and risks during the migration process. Identifying dependencies between applications is vital; certain systems may need to be migrated together or sequentially to avoid downtime. Allocate resources effectively, ensuring you have the right personnel and expertise for each phase of the migration. Engaging stakeholders early on and maintaining clear communication throughout the roadmap’s execution can significantly enhance your chances of success.
Setting Priorities and Timelines
Establishing clear priorities for which applications to migrate first is imperative for a smooth transition to the cloud. You may want to start with non-critical applications that can serve as a testing ground. By prioritizing these less vital systems, you can identify any potential issues without exposing your core operations to significant risk. Often, organizations find that moving cloud-friendly applications first can provide immediate benefits, such as increased flexibility and cost savings.
In addition to prioritization, create a realistic timeline for completion. Using agile methodologies can help you implement the migration in phases, allowing you to learn from each stage and adjust your subsequent plans accordingly. For example, if data migration to the cloud takes longer than anticipated, you can allocate additional resources to meet deadlines without overwhelming your teams.
To ensure your timeline is effective, consider implementing key performance indicators (KPIs) to track progress and adapt your schedule as needed. Regular check-ins will help assess the performance of your migration efforts and let you adjust priorities or timelines based on real-time insights, thereby maximizing the overall efficiency of your cloud adoption strategy.
Tips for Successful Implementation
Pertaining to implementing your cloud strategy, specific actions can significantly enhance the effectiveness of the transition. Start by clearly defining your objectives and aligning them with your overall business goals. This alignment ensures that every team member understands their role in achieving these objectives, facilitating smoother collaboration. Additionally, leverage a structured project management methodology to keep the implementation on track. Tools like Agile or Scrum can be immensely beneficial for managing timelines and deliverables.
- Establish a detailed project timeline with clear milestones.
- Involve cross-functional teams early in the process.
- Invest in training and support for your employees.
- Utilize early adopters within your organization as champions.
- Incorporate feedback loops to refine processes continuously.
Effective communication throughout the implementation process can’t be overlooked either. Ensure that everyone is aware of updates and changes by maintaining regular touchpoints. Recognizing this aspect will not only foster trust but also enhance the overall adoption of the new system.
Ensuring Stakeholder Engagement
Engaging stakeholders from the outset is vital for a successful cloud transition. You’ll want to identify key players within your organization early on, including department heads and IT personnel. These stakeholders can provide invaluable insights into potential challenges and help bolster support for your cloud strategy. Conduct regular meetings or workshops to solicit input, encouraging them to share their specific needs and concerns regarding the implementation process.
Keeping stakeholders informed throughout the implementation journey will help maintain momentum. Utilize communication platforms to share updates and progress reports transparently. Addressing any apprehensions head-on fosters a sense of ownership among stakeholders. More importantly, it can lead to collaborative problem-solving, facilitating a smoother transition and ensuring that all voices are heard.
Continuous Monitoring and Improvement
After your cloud implementation, the journey does not end; rather, it marks the beginning of an ongoing process of monitoring and enhancing your cloud environment. Establish key performance indicators (KPIs) aligned with your initial objectives. This practice allows you to measure success objectively and identify areas needing improvement. Regular audits and assessments help uncover potential security vulnerabilities or performance bottlenecks that were not apparent during the initial rollout.
Furthermore, maintain open lines of communication with all users who interact with the cloud infrastructure. This approach encourages team members to report issues or suggest improvements based on their daily experiences. Continuous feedback loops are imperative in cultivating a culture of innovation and adaptability. Over time, you will build a more resilient cloud architecture that can evolve along with your organization’s needs.
Ultimately, continuous monitoring and improvement are vital to maximizing your cloud investment. Regular updates and adjustments can enhance performance and security, ensuring that your cloud infrastructure remains responsive to growing business demands and technological advancements. Recognizing the importance of a proactive approach plays a critical role in your success.
Conclusion
To effectively conduct a business cloud readiness assessment, you must analyze various factors such as your existing infrastructure, applications, and team skills. This will empower you to identify specific areas that need improvement before making the transition to the cloud. Engaging in comprehensive stakeholder discussions during this phase also helps ensure that everyone’s input contributes to a more seamless migration strategy.
Ultimately, your cloud readiness assessment will serve as a roadmap that guides your organization towards successful cloud adoption. By aligning your business objectives with the right cloud solutions, you can enhance operational efficiency and drive innovation, paving the way for future growth in the digital landscape.
FAQ
Q: What is a Business Cloud Readiness Assessment?
A: A Business Cloud Readiness Assessment is a process that evaluates an organization’s current infrastructure, applications, and overall IT capabilities to determine their suitability for cloud adoption. This assessment aims to identify gaps and areas for improvement to ensure a smooth transition to cloud technologies.
Q: What factors should be assessed during the evaluation?
A: Key factors include existing IT infrastructure, application workloads, security and compliance requirements, data management practices, and organizational culture. Each of these elements plays a role in how well a business can adapt to cloud solutions.
Q: How can organizations prepare for the assessment?
A: Organizations should gather documentation related to their current IT environment, including network diagrams, application inventories, and previous performance metrics. Engaging stakeholders from IT, operations, and management ensures a comprehensive understanding of current practices and future needs.
Q: What are common challenges faced during the assessment?
A: Common challenges include resistance to change from employees, lack of clear objectives, insufficient data about existing systems, and unclear cloud strategy. Addressing these barriers early on can facilitate a smoother assessment process.
Q: How is the information from the assessment utilized?
A: The assessment results provide insights that guide strategic planning for cloud adoption. Organizations can use these insights to prioritize migration efforts, identify necessary training for staff, and develop a detailed roadmap for implementation.